Digital and Agile Transformation Approaches - Impacts on the Business

Understanding the Digital and Agile Approaches and their Impacts on Digital the Business Model, Marketing, Client Relationships and Different Functions of the Enterprise including the IT

Duration : 2 days

Objective : Helping attendees identify new usage of the 'digital technologies' and new behaviours of stakeholders induced by the digital technology evolutions and agile methods. The content of this course also allows attendees to determine impacts and benefits of the digitalization and agile transformation processes for different entities of their enterprise as well as their impacts on the IT.

Prerequisites : None

Participant Profiles : CxO, Business Strategists, Enterprise Architects, Business Architects, System Architects, Business Analysts, System Analysts

 

Detailed Description :

 

The following Digital and Agile approaches consider the best practices including the 'Dual Transformation' Approach based on the Digital Practitioner Body of Knowledge (DPBok) and Open Agile Architecture (O-AA) standards from the Open Group.
